The grandmothers of sub-Saharan Africa continue to face inequalities and injustice. They want and deserve better for themselves, for their grandchildren, and for their communities. They are not asking for charity, for pity, nor for favours. Access to health care, protection from violence, political representation, food security and shelter are their human rights, and they have come to claim them!

For an event like ART FROM THE ATTIC to be successful, the essential ingredients are many very generous donors and sponsors, crowds of excited shoppers and delighted buyers, and a great team of hardworking volunteers. And all the benefits go to an amazing generation of African grandmothers, who have raised millions of orphaned grandchildren. The grandmothers continue the battle against HIV and AIDS as they have stepped up be activists in their respective countries – in the areas of health, education, property rights and pensions.
